This particular regulator, the AP2112K-3.3, is designed to provide a stable 3.3V output from a higher input voltage. LDO regulators are known for their ability to maintain a consistent output voltage even when the input voltage fluctuates or when the load current changes. They achieve this with a low “dropout” voltage, meaning the difference between the input and output voltage can be relatively small. This makes them suitable for battery-powered devices and other applications where efficiency is a concern.

The applications of the AP2112K-3.3 are diverse, ranging from simple hobbyist projects to sophisticated industrial electronics. Here are a few examples:

  1. Microcontroller power supplies
  2. Battery-powered devices (e.g., sensors, wearables)
  3. Post-regulation for switching power supplies
